Finding Peace In God’s Presence

Finding peace in God's presence can revolutionise our lives. When we feel overwhelmed or anxious, turning to God can bring a sense of calm and reassurance. Spending time in prayer and reflection allows us to experience His peace.


The Bible encourages us in Isaiah 26:3 (TLB): "He will keep in perfect peace all those who trust in him, whose thoughts turn often to the Lord." This reminds us that focusing on God helps us find true peace. For example, starting your day with a quiet prayer and Bible reading can set a peaceful tone for the rest of the day. Reflecting on God's promises and expressing gratitude can shift us from worry to trust.


Another practical way to find peace is to spend time in nature, appreciate God’s creation, and meditate on His goodness. These moments of stillness allow us to connect deeply with God and experience His presence.
